Analysis

In 2024, graphic papers — import quantity in Europe stood at 14.92 million t.

The figure is up 5.0% on the previous year and down 41.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, graphic papers — import quantity in Europe peaked at 35.33 million t in 2007 and was at its lowest, 2.06 million t, in 1961.

Europe ranks 2nd of 33 groups on this measure, in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 2.92 million t 2.06 million t 4.31 million t 9
1970s 5.94 million t 4.62 million t 7.56 million t 10
1980s 10.41 million t 7.86 million t 14.86 million t 10
1990s 19.92 million t 15.82 million t 26.73 million t 10
2000s 30.87 million t 27.60 million t 35.33 million t 10
2010s 25.38 million t 21.16 million t 29.70 million t 10
2020s 16.55 million t 14.21 million t 18.07 million t 5

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
